📄 journal.jsp
字号:
<%@ page contentType="text/html; charset=GBK"%>
<%
String jspURL = request.getRequestURI();
if(jspURL.indexOf("jsp")!=-1)
jspURL = jspURL.substring(jspURL.indexOf("jsp")-1);
if(jspURL.indexOf("?")!=-1)
jspURL = jspURL.substring(0,jspURL.indexOf("?")-1);
%>
<!-- 个人日记列表页面 <%=jspURL%> edited by Ray 2005-11-17 -->
<%@ page import="java.text.*" %>
<%@ page import="java.util.*" %>
<%@ page import="com.icss.cnpc.netoffice.journal.vo.*" %>
<%@ page import="com.icss.cnpc.util.StringUtility" %>
<%
System.out.println("wwwwwwwww");
List journalList = null;
OfficeJournalVO vo=new OfficeJournalVO();
journalList = (List)request.getAttribute("list");
Iterator journalIterator=null;
if(journalList!=null){
journalIterator = journalList.iterator();
}
%>
<HTML><HEAD><TITLE>网上日记</TITLE>
<META http-equiv=Content-Type content="text/html; charset=gb2312">
<SCRIPT language=JavaScript>
<!--
var OutPlace;
function ClearCalender()
{
for(i=0;i<=5;i++)
{
CmdStr = "window.Sun"+i+".innerText = '-'";
eval(CmdStr);
CmdStr = "window.Mon"+i+".innerText = '-'";
eval(CmdStr);
CmdStr = "window.Tue"+i+".innerText = '-'";
eval(CmdStr);
CmdStr = "window.Wed"+i+".innerText = '-'";
eval(CmdStr);
CmdStr = "window.Thu"+i+".innerText = '-'";
eval(CmdStr);
CmdStr = "window.Fri"+i+".innerText = '-'";
eval(CmdStr);
CmdStr = "window.Sat"+i+".innerText = '-'";
eval(CmdStr);
}
}
function ShowPrevNext(year,month)
{
if (month == 1)
{
prevyear = year -1;
prevmonth = 12;
}
else
{
prevyear = year;
prevmonth = parseInt(month) - 1;
}
if (month == 12)
{
nextyear = year + 1;
nextmonth = 1;
}
else
{
nextyear = year;
nextmonth = parseInt(month) + 1;
}
window.PreMon .innerHTML = "<INPUT type=image src='<%=request.getContextPath()%>/images/dateback.gif' id=prev name=prev onclick=SetCalender("+prevyear+","+prevmonth+")>";
window.ThisMon .innerHTML = "<font color=#FFFFFF>"+year +", "+month+"</font>";
window.NextMon .innerHTML = "<INPUT type=image src='<%=request.getContextPath()%>/images/datefwd.gif' id=next name=next onclick=SetCalender("+nextyear+","+nextmonth+")>";
}
function SetCalender(year,month)
{
ClearCalender();
ShowPrevNext(year,month);
window.jForm.inyear.value = year;
//alert(year);
window.jForm.inmonth .value = month;
var Mydate = new Date(year,month-1,1);
FirstDayInWeek = Mydate.getDay();
var Mydate1 = new Date(year,month,0)
DaysNumber = Mydate1.getDate();
AddValue = FirstDayInWeek;
for(i=1;i<=DaysNumber;i++)
{
Temp = i - 1 + AddValue;
WeekRow = Math.round (Temp/7-0.5);
WeekColumn = Temp
while (WeekColumn >= 7)
{
WeekColumn = WeekColumn - 7;
}
switch (WeekColumn)
{
case 0:
RowName = "Sun";
break;
case 1:
RowName = "Mon";
break;
case 2:
RowName = "Tue";
break;
case 3:
RowName = "Wed";
break;
case 4:
RowName = "Thu";
break;
case 5:
RowName = "Fri";
break;
case 6:
RowName = "Sat";
break;
}
var datex=year+"-"+month+"-"+i;
//CmdStr = "window.jForm."+RowName+WeekRow+".innerHTML = '<a href=javascript:GoToDate("+year+","+month+","+i+")>"+i+"</a>'";
CmdStr = "window."+RowName+WeekRow+".innerHTML = '<a href=\"CalendarChoiceServlet2?date="+datex+"\" >"+i+"</a>'";
eval(CmdStr);
var d;
d=new Date();
var today=d.getDate();
if(today == i){
CmdStr = "window."+RowName+WeekRow+".innerHTML = '<a href=\"CalendarChoiceServlet2?date="+datex+"\" ><font color=\\\'#FF0000\\\'>"+today+"</font></a>'";
//CmdStr = "window.jForm."+RowName+WeekRow+".color=\"#FF0000\"";
//alert(CmdStr);
eval(CmdStr);
}
}
}
function JumpToDate(){ //v3.0
year = window.jForm.inyear.options[window.jForm.inyear.selectedIndex].value;
month = window.jForm.inmonth .options[window.jForm.inmonth.selectedIndex].value;
SetCalender(year,month);
}
function GoToDate(year,month,day)
{
dateValue = year*10000+month*100+day;
OutStr = "window.parent."+OutPlace+".value = '"+dateValue+"'";
eval(OutStr);
window.parent .hideLayer();
}
function ShowCalendar(OutPlaceStr)
{
var datenow = new Date();
year = datenow.getYear();
month = datenow.getMonth() + 1;
SetCalender(year,month);
OutPlace = OutPlaceStr;
}
function delete1(url)
{
if(_check("没有可删除的对象","请至少选择一个要删除的日记" )){
if(window.confirm("您确定要删除吗?")){
document.jForm.action=url+"/servlet/DelJournalServlet";
document.jForm.submit();
return true; }
}
return false;
}
function _update(url)
{
var j;
for(j=0;j<document.jForm.jc.length;j++){
if(document.jForm.jc[j].checked){
document.jForm.action=url+"/servlet/UpdateJournalServlet";
document.jForm.submit();
return;
}
}
alert("未选中修改项!");
}
function showContent(rj_id,url){
document.jForm.action=url+"/servlet/ContentShowServlet?=1000";
alert(document.jForm.action);
document.jForm.submit();
}
function _export(url){
if(_check("没有可导出的日记","请选择至少一个要导出的日记!")){
document.jForm.action=url+"/servlet/exportJourServlet";
document.jForm.submit();
return true;
}
return false;
}
function _check(msg1,msg2){
if(document.jForm.jc == undefined){
alert(msg1);
return false;
}else if( document.jForm.jc.length == undefined){
if(document.jForm.jc.checked){
return true;
}else{
alert(msg2);
return false;
}
}else{
for(var j=0;j<document.jForm.jc.length;j++){
if(document.jForm.jc[j].checked){
return true;
}
}
alert(msg2);
return false;
}
}
//-->
</SCRIPT>
<META content="MSHTML 6.00.2600.0" name=GENERATOR>
<link href="<%=request.getContextPath()%>/css/style.css" rel="stylesheet" type="text/css">
</HEAD>
<BODY bgColor=#66CCFF background="<%=request.getContextPath()%>/images/grid.gif" leftMargin=0 topMargin=0
marginheight="0" marginwidth="0">
<br>
<Form name="jForm" action="">
<%
String _page_num=request.getParameter("_page_num");
if(_page_num==null||_page_num.equals(""))
_page_num="1";
//得到设置的月份数
String months=request.getParameter("months");
%>
<input type=hidden name="_page_num" value="<%=_page_num%>">
<table width="95%" align="center" cellpadding="0" cellspacing="0" bordercolordark="#DFDFFF" bordercolorlight="#003366" bgcolor="#EEF4FF" border="1">
<tr bgcolor="#EEF4FF">
<td height="24" align="center" bgcolor="#a6d0f2" colspan="2">日记</td>
</tr>
<tr>
<td width="100%"><table width="100%" border="0" align="center" cellpadding="0" cellspacing="0">
<tr>
<td height="100%" background="<%=request.getContextPath()%>/images_new/bg-09.jpg"><table width="100%" border="0" cellspacing="0" cellpadding="0">
<tr>
<td width="27%" height="205" align="center" valign="" bgcolor="#D6E7F7"><div align="left"><table width="100%" height="100%" border="0" cellpadding="0" cellspacing="0">
<tr align="center">
<td bgcolor="#D6E7F7" height="0"></td>
</tr>
<tr height="100%" bgcolor="#D6E7F7">
<td height="100%" align="center" valign="middle"><table cellspacing="2" cellpadding="0" border="0" id="Table1">
<tr>
<td>
<table width="180" border="0" cellspacing="0" cellpadding="0" id="Table2">
<tr bgcolor="#FFAE00">
<td id="PreMon" width="20" align="left">
<input type="image" src="<%=request.getContextPath()%>/images/dateback.gif" id="prev222" name="prev22" onClick="PrevMonth(2001,1)" width="20" height="18"></td>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-